
The global DHA from Algae market size is predicted to grow from US$ 658 million in 2025 to US$ 1381 million in 2031; it is expected to grow at a CAGR of 13.2% from 2025 to 2031.
DHA, Docosahexaenoic acid, with molecular formula C22H32O2, is a primary structural component of the human brain, cerebral cortex, skin, sperm, testicles and retina. DHA can help lowering lipid, lowering blood pressure, anti-inflammatory, enhancing the activity of brain cells, improving eyesight and other effects. DHA is a kind of both Omega-3 essential fatty acids, which is rich in fish oil and microalgae.
Global key players of DHA from algae include DSM, Roquette, Corbion, Huison, Runke, etc. The top five players hold a share over 70%. Asia-Pacific is the largest market, has a share about 40%, followed by North America, and Europe, with share 33% and 22%, separately.

Health and Wellness Trends: DHA is recognized for its numerous benefits, such as supporting brain and eye health and reducing inflammation. This has driven the demand for DHA-rich supplements, especially in the wellness and dietary supplement market.
Increased Demand for Plant-based Alternatives: Consumers are increasingly opting for plant-based products, especially vegans and vegetarians who avoid fish-derived DHA. Algae-based DHA is an ideal alternative as it is plant-based, sustainable, and naturally free from contaminants like mercury.
Growing Awareness of Omega-3 Fatty Acids: Omega-3 fatty acids, including DHA, are essential for cognitive function, heart health, and reducing the risk of chronic diseases. Rising consumer awareness of the importance of Omega-3s is driving demand for DHA from algae.
Sustainability and Eco-Friendly Production: Algae-based DHA is considered more sustainable than fish-derived DHA because it doesn鈥檛 deplete ocean resources. As sustainability becomes a higher priority for consumers and businesses, algae-based DHA is gaining traction.
Increased Adoption in Infant Nutrition: DHA is critical for the development of infants' brains and eyes, so it鈥檚 a key ingredient in infant formula. The growing demand for infant nutrition products, particularly those containing plant-based DHA, is driving the market.
Regulatory Support: Governments and regulatory bodies are increasingly recognizing the importance of omega-3 fatty acids in public health, which leads to the promotion of DHA consumption. Regulatory support for DHA-based supplements is boosting market growth.

High Production Costs: The production process for algae-based DHA can be expensive due to the need for specialized facilities and high-quality algae strains. This can make the final product more costly compared to traditional fish-derived DHA.
Limited Awareness and Acceptance: Although DHA from algae is a promising alternative, it may not yet be as widely known or accepted by all consumers. The market still needs further education efforts to convince people of its benefits and quality.
Production Scalability: Algae-based DHA production requires large-scale algae cultivation, which can be challenging to scale efficiently while maintaining product quality and managing production costs.
Raw Material Availability: While algae are abundant, obtaining the specific strains of algae needed for DHA production at scale can sometimes be a challenge. Ensuring a consistent supply of high-quality algae can pose a risk to manufacturers.
